Normal Operations | Main engineering running at 60%. Weapons are at cold status except for primary phaser arrays which are always on warm. All auxilliary OPS on warm status. |
Yellow Alert (Cautious Operations) | Main engineering is brought to 80%. Weapons are placed on warm status except for all phaser arrays are brought to stand-by. Level 4 disgnostic run on all essential systems. All auxilliary OPS brought to stand by. All Non-Star Fleet personnell sent to General Quarters. |
Red Alert (Alert Operations) | All Fusion generators ars brought up to 100%, shields are automatically raised and all weapons are brought to stand-by. All Starbase Crew sent to emergency stations. A level 3 diagnostic is run on all systems to make sure everything is running properly. |
Lockdown
(Station Breach / Boarding) ** NOTE only an OPS CO may give or end this order! (Main OPS - OPS V) |
All levels sealed off, transporters offline, forcefields in place in all vital areas; (all OPS, Engineering sections, weapon rooms, shuttlebays, etc...). Turbolifts function only on the level currently on (can't go from Diplomatic to Science). All auxilliary OPS function independantly until ordered by authorized officer. |
Reduced Power Mode (Power is below 26% of normal) | All Generators Offline. The reactors will try to regenerate as much power as possible. All power from solar collectors are directed to life support, and emergency power. |

Level 5 Diagnostic | Completely automated and takes just a few seconds to complete, the computer runs quick tests to insure whatever system you're running the diagnostic on is working. |
Level 4 Diagnostic | Similar to Level 5, except that it may take a little longer, instead of just checking that things are OK, the Computer will make a more in depth check of whatever system you are running it on. |
Level 3 Diagnostic | This is a partially-automated process that requires manual intervention and testing. |
Level 2 Diagnostic | This is a thorough component check with a little computer assistance. |
Level 1 Diagnostic | The Engineer's nightmare! This involves taking the system out of operation/offline so you can take it apart! The computer is not usually involved except to verify that certain parts/functions are working. |
